当前位置:8288分类目录 » 站长资讯 » SEO » 文章详细

shiro反序列化cve(shiro反序列化漏洞是属于高风险漏洞的那一类)

来源:网络转载 浏览:58599次 时间:2023-12-16

标题:探究Shiro反序列化漏洞CVE-2023:安全威胁解析


分类目录


导言:

在当今数字化时代,网络安全问题越来越引人关注。为了保护我们的个人和组织数据免受攻击者的伤害,软件和系统的安全性显得尤为重要。本文将讨论一个被广泛利用的漏洞——Shiro反序列化漏洞CVE(Common Vulnerabilities and Exposures),并解析其安全威胁。

第一部分:什么是Shiro?

Apache Shiro(简称Shiro)是Java社区中最受欢迎的开源安全框架之一。它为Java应用程序提供身份验证、授权、加密和会话管理等安全功能,使得开发者能够轻松地增加安全性到他们的应用程序中。

第二部分:什么是反序列化漏洞?

在深入探讨Shiro反序列化漏洞之前,让我们先了解一下什么是反序列化漏洞。在计算机科学中,序列化是将对象转换为字节流的过程,而反序列化则是将字节流转换回对象的过程。这种机制使得我们可以方便地在网络上传递对象。

然而,反序列化漏洞在这个过程中出现了安全问题。攻击者可以构造恶意的序列化对象,当应用程序从字节流中反序列化出对象时,这些恶意对象可能会触发远程执行代码,从而导致系统被攻击。

第三部分:Shiro反序列化漏洞CVE背后的威胁

近年来,Shiro反序列化漏洞CVE一直是黑客们经常利用的手段之一。攻击者利用这个漏洞成功地执行了恶意代码,并获取了敏感信息或完全控制了受害者的系统。

攻击者通过利用Shiro框架反序列化操作的不当使用,可以在目标服务器上执行任意代码。他们可以通过在HTTP请求中携带恶意序列化的对象来利用这个漏洞,当服务器尝试解析该请求时,就会触发远程代码执行。

第四部分:如何保护自己免受Shiro漏洞的影响?

以下是一些保护自己免受Shiro反序列化漏洞影响的最佳实践:

1. 及时更新框架版本:Shiro社区通常会发布修复漏洞的更新版本,及时升级到最新版本将大大减小受攻击风险。

2. 强化网络安全:使用防火墙和入侵检测系统(IDS)等网络安全设备,限制来自外部的非法访问。

3. 输入验证和过滤:对用户输入进行严格验证和过滤,以防止恶意对象进入应用程序。

4. 实施安全编码准则:开发人员应遵循安全编码准则,规范编写代码,避免常见的漏洞。

5. 日志监控和审计:定期监控和审计系统日志,及时发现异常行为。

结论:

Shiro反序列化漏洞CVE带来了严重的安全威胁,但我们可以通过采取适当的安全保护措施来降低风险。定期更新框架、加强网络安全、输入验证和过滤,以及实施安全编码准则是保护自己免受该漏洞攻击的关键。只有我们共同努力,才能构建更加安全可靠的数字世界。



8288分类目录声明:本站部分文章来源于网络,版权属于原作者所有。如有转载或引用文章/图片涉及版权问题,请联系我们处理.我们将在第一时间删除! 联系邮箱:tsk@qq.com

推荐网站

最新加入网站 TOP5

入站排行榜 TOP5